I would like some information on Crystal reports from a technical and user perspective.
Is this a user friendly type product or is is based more for IT support to provide for an end user?
Is there documentation anywhere on using this with BaanIV?

We use it with 5c. Reports can be pushed from baan to get a nice layout. Standalone reports can be developed and be deployed in crystal enterprise.
Development is not always easy to do, don't recommend this to end-users.
Crystal Enterprise is usefull for users, they can find their reports, schedule it (can cause a performance degradation).

We use Crystal Reports 11 & Enterprise with Baan IVc4. It is not really an end user product, but this is more due to the need to know the relationship between the Baan tables and the field names rather than Crystal itself. Crystal reports is very sophisticated with its formatting and other functionality however if you are using or are heading towards MS SQL 2005/2008 then the built in reporting services may provide enough functionality as well as providing some good integration with MS products for analysing the data. I am currently migrating to LN and SQL 2005 and will be investigating if the reporting services will be of use to us.
